All files named ”net2o-dvcs.fs”
Not logged in

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

History for net2o-dvcs.fs

2018-03-26
20:37
Renamed to dvcs.fs. Remove needless net2o- prefix from files check-in: [2c969be80c] user: bernd branch: trunk, size: 0
2017-11-15
21:45
fetch and pull semantics changed file: [96f0d77210] check-in: [0053d23f14] user: bernd branch: trunk, size: 27953
2017-11-14
22:11
Add Skinner box effect file: [5c5b1ddb7c] check-in: [2f9a7651ae] user: bernd branch: trunk, size: 27952
01:49
Start fixing actual bugs in DVCS file: [98bad9a679] check-in: [8963e91647] user: bernd branch: trunk, size: 27973
01:32
Add more sanity checks to make sure DVCS is crashing hard when things don't work file: [d165872a5c] check-in: [260ae98221] user: bernd branch: trunk, size: 27903
2017-11-12
23:58
Try to find DVCS problems file: [21ae33bb54] check-in: [dbd77ad7cb] user: bernd branch: trunk, size: 27324
2017-10-04
23:34
Make DVCS test work again (small changes) file: [8f602070b5] check-in: [8562b000ad] user: bernd branch: trunk, size: 26778
2017-10-01
00:34
Remove some unused words file: [28a663aac0] check-in: [1b74128a09] user: bernd branch: trunk, size: 26803
2017-05-27
19:08
Check for sane filenames in DVCS file: [705c9d2ab9] check-in: [ec3feaa13e] user: bernd branch: trunk, size: 26957
13:39
Check for sane filenames in DVCS file: [35e45771fb] check-in: [ea1cbffa34] user: bernd branch: trunk, size: 26886
2017-05-01
23:58
Try to improve close-file problem file: [56c193fa6e] check-in: [a5272a1bce] user: bernd branch: trunk, size: 26849
2017-04-25
22:21
Use defer: for xt members file: [c683bfe6af] check-in: [2cb8ac3651] user: bernd branch: trunk, size: 26780
19:39
More work on moving to value instance variables file: [01f086eed2] check-in: [ec4b703987] user: bernd branch: trunk, size: 26779
2017-03-20
21:33
change event prefixes from -> to :> file: [89678bf8ce] check-in: [84c1185524] user: bernd branch: trunk, size: 26764
2017-01-22
00:27
More fixes on chat sync, way longer test sequence file: [81277cf0e9] check-in: [fa56a034e1] user: bernd branch: trunk, size: 26764
2017-01-16
01:58
Avoid changing last# on .key-id and .simple-id file: [8fb2a2bf42] check-in: [d97e121aa2] user: bernd branch: trunk, size: 26773
01:10
Chain for DVCS (up and co lack chain update for now) file: [a8dcc22dd0] check-in: [82da624500] user: bernd branch: trunk, size: 26796
2017-01-15
01:02
Add chain mode file: [a15f5d330e] check-in: [3a16c18ac7] user: bernd branch: trunk, size: 26158
2017-01-12
00:29
Add msgre to relate to previous msgs file: [1b5729dc21] check-in: [3fda6b4440] user: bernd branch: trunk, size: 26158
2016-12-25
01:59
Slight change of external references in dvcs stuff (probably need a bit more) file: [8f4baa9026] check-in: [6daacf28da] user: bernd branch: trunk, size: 26054
01:39
Generate ack state reset at end of transfer file: [75776f1969] check-in: [d13f9b1fca] user: bernd branch: trunk, size: 26189
01:24
update commands file: [c6cd6cdd6b] check-in: [077087216c] user: bernd branch: trunk, size: 26197
01:19
Workaround for unknown state of toggle flags, needs fixing file: [b0664ea5c2] check-in: [59fd74ac30] user: bernd branch: trunk, size: 26196
00:34
Try to fix DVCS second sync problem file: [06ad9f56e9] check-in: [548e8a63bc] user: bernd branch: trunk, size: 26173
2016-12-12
22:13
Test for sanitize object refactored file: [eb7a724f71] check-in: [5c45ddfde7] user: bernd branch: trunk, size: 26098
2016-12-04
01:14
Rename temporary files when downloading hashs file: [9aa1bd6bdb] check-in: [25cf75b4fa] user: bernd branch: trunk, size: 26098
2016-12-02
21:35
Rename of deque to stack words file: [43069da77f] check-in: [1553e00b7f] user: bernd branch: trunk, size: 25971
2016-12-01
01:08
More work on refs file: [fc95394c37] check-in: [f6f86c9373] user: bernd branch: trunk, size: 25972
00:02
Class for adding indirectly referenced files file: [a74772c0e1] check-in: [6a5a97aefa] user: bernd branch: trunk, size: 25083
2016-11-30
21:34
Split dvcs method implementation into class methods file: [481521a99f] check-in: [320c6affeb] user: bernd branch: trunk, size: 24481
00:38
Remove n2o:done, no longer needed file: [7127fc349e] check-in: [c94b3a9e20] user: bernd branch: trunk, size: 23822
2016-11-28
23:38
don't print out sync result file: [b29ef16998] check-in: [acdaa46aff] user: bernd branch: trunk, size: 23831
23:11
Better n2o dvcs log file: [6a2aae635c] check-in: [c99f9073cf] user: bernd branch: trunk, size: 23868
17:40
added revert, up is checking now for local changes file: [3702fdd486] check-in: [051ba9ca83] user: bernd branch: trunk, size: 22636
17:18
added revert, up is checking now for local changes file: [3b6d185f2e] check-in: [a45b8bccd0] user: bernd branch: trunk, size: 22507
00:36
bug fixes for up and co file: [a80e5dda03] check-in: [e6522ceac8] user: bernd branch: trunk, size: 21989
00:10
DVCS up command, gets you to latest revision file: [de3e9cf500] check-in: [eae0a09a99] user: bernd branch: trunk, size: 21887
2016-11-24
01:01
Generate libcc without fastlib switch file: [e3fec94394] check-in: [1494821080] user: bernd branch: trunk, size: 20580
2016-11-23
23:55
Fix bug in new DVCS codebase file: [b64a9bfd2e] check-in: [91235618b8] user: bernd branch: trunk, size: 20584
21:24
tail recursion optimization for tracking down changes file: [774bac682d] check-in: [c5c6358d2e] user: bernd branch: trunk, size: 20578
20:43
More checks file: [9591aa6020] check-in: [58c5afbfee] user: bernd branch: trunk, size: 20549
20:20
No patchset generation if patch reverts to previous setting (untested) file: [95a7d31a42] check-in: [9d7ed4a602] user: bernd branch: trunk, size: 20545
01:09
Remove no longer needed oldtype variable file: [4101f83c73] check-in: [8c3628ca12] user: bernd branch: trunk, size: 20188
00:57
Use check hash to idenitfy loops file: [20db2286c2] check-in: [69a2b70063] user: bernd branch: trunk, size: 20270
00:47
Avoid walking through forks and loops file: [cf0065804a] check-in: [fdfdbf0884] user: bernd branch: trunk, size: 20288
00:41
Fix id>branches file: [81aeb3fad0] check-in: [28cf8c9899] user: bernd branch: trunk, size: 20253
00:31
Remove patchset config file: [caf073c249] check-in: [a19f27381d] user: bernd branch: trunk, size: 20263
00:21
Use reproducible ID for revisions, makes equivalence relation unnecessary (equal revisions have the same ID) file: [65b059b164] check-in: [1861976403] user: bernd branch: trunk, size: 20400
2016-11-21
01:47
RNG init bug fixed file: [b7bf5d8067] check-in: [b8bd917f72] user: bernd branch: trunk, size: 20419
2016-11-19
23:44
Start refactoring dvcs to have a unique, reproducible id for revisions file: [de88d661d9] check-in: [22f5f386b6] user: bernd branch: trunk, size: 20213
2016-10-27
02:39
Use 64 bit st_size file: [23b9395eb0] check-in: [940331c148] user: bernd branch: trunk, size: 19531
01:42
Remove unnecessary 2drop file: [9e92a14645] check-in: [5be8eaab17] user: bernd branch: trunk, size: 19523
2016-10-26
23:41
Increase sleep time to make sure other side is up and running file: [2fe59c305e] check-in: [fe530ca2fb] user: bernd branch: trunk, size: 19529
23:35
Found problem of transferring two very short transfers back to back: Timeout for the previous transfer prevented detection of end file: [86a6b0fb82] check-in: [2d32bbb2ff] user: bernd branch: trunk, size: 19542
01:10
Try making dvcs pull work file: [9fb63c27b8] check-in: [8fac1eddc1] user: bernd branch: trunk, size: 19477
2016-10-25
01:06
More work on DVCS pull file: [05e2035fff] check-in: [a0e8365084] user: bernd branch: trunk, size: 19470
2016-10-11
15:29
Refactor DVCS sync connect file: [8423fff85b] check-in: [abb727d8c4] user: bernd branch: trunk, size: 19146
2016-09-04
21:45
EuroForth Presentation file: [d3e43edc7a] check-in: [33f60c203b] user: bernd branch: trunk, size: 19141
2016-09-01
00:48
More progress on DVCS syncing file: [5a3c15d417] check-in: [4b47a03e3a] user: bernd branch: trunk, size: 19006
2016-08-31
23:28
Some progress on dvcs pulls file: [d9232afce3] check-in: [b8970c6fa4] user: bernd branch: trunk, size: 18797
2016-08-30
00:38
Syncing DVCS, untested code file: [e663b55d59] check-in: [e3bef38f36] user: bernd branch: trunk, size: 18575
2016-08-08
00:36
Add size check for patch expansion file: [6ff3f78780] check-in: [3684715c77] user: bernd branch: trunk, size: 16865
2016-08-02
00:32
Get objects out of the hash store (if you know the hash) file: [d3c4bda3ed] check-in: [47a1ac7e1b] user: bernd branch: trunk, size: 16681
2016-08-01
23:58
Access to encrypted hash store; writeout still non-encrypted file: [3b2fb1d84b] check-in: [7abd8e2ea0] user: bernd branch: trunk, size: 16581
2016-07-28
01:22
A bit refactoring file: [eba493b294] check-in: [d1bfda51ea] user: bernd branch: trunk, size: 16732
2016-07-12
23:50
DVCS checkout implemented file: [1ed6b03886] check-in: [176e907dff] user: bernd branch: trunk, size: 16913
23:37
DVCS checkout implemented file: [32bbcb810f] check-in: [fc16727126] user: bernd branch: trunk, size: 16859
21:36
bdelta for g++-6, add oldfiles# for checkout file: [2ecfb84466] check-in: [e342727112] user: bernd branch: trunk, size: 15143
20:03
pw-level is configurable now, too file: [091f53dd26] check-in: [cf01316d34] user: bernd branch: trunk, size: 14809
00:53
correctly dispose the commit object file: [bdc4393dc1] check-in: [e32077aa1b] user: bernd branch: trunk, size: 14591
2016-07-11
23:57
Use dvcs chat log to build list of branches file: [3758806cb5] check-in: [8f3a3641d6] user: bernd branch: trunk, size: 14456
2016-07-10
01:27
Add commit-class for managing commit logs file: [88c273ab11] check-in: [3951db1173] user: bernd branch: trunk, size: 14302
00:28
Use with for dvcs object access file: [358222f371] check-in: [f8f620c896] user: bernd branch: trunk, size: 13441
00:19
Add type integer to object references file: [0722adaa76] check-in: [e79b763d8f] user: bernd branch: trunk, size: 13464
2016-07-07
00:20
Use separate stack for scopes file: [fbe5839769] check-in: [50e3bd1231] user: bernd branch: trunk, size: 12991
2016-07-06
23:37
msg-equiv tag for DVCS; use encrypted object store file: [9503cfb4a3] check-in: [e4fc025218] user: bernd branch: trunk, size: 13005
23:26
Write checkin messages to chat file: [860c564cdf] check-in: [f22ae49609] user: bernd branch: trunk, size: 12883
2016-07-05
01:52
Update $ins[]f in dvcs file: [243efcfb74] check-in: [89b1140a30] user: bernd branch: trunk, size: 12259
2016-07-02
00:37
Remove ed25519 key from impressum file: [208e1b0b50] check-in: [59b8059202] user: bernd branch: trunk, size: 12254
2016-07-01
00:42
Read in hashed file checks if the hash is correct file: [49e6628d66] check-in: [42793d4f95] user: bernd branch: trunk, size: 12225
00:09
Factor out read/write of hashed objects to make it possible to encrypt the hashes in the object storage file: [6da971d5e0] check-in: [8c93083415] user: bernd branch: trunk, size: 12063
2016-06-30
01:51
DVCS test script file: [03dcfb22da] check-in: [4f0722b943] user: bernd branch: trunk, size: 11178
2016-06-29
17:06
first working n2o diff (current vs. last state) file: [1039b38fe6] check-in: [87687d19d7] user: bernd branch: trunk, size: 11178
01:22
DVCS group comments file: [954d1821a5] check-in: [c0dbb668a8] user: bernd branch: trunk, size: 10526
01:21
DVCS group comments file: [0ef1bfa00c] check-in: [6861f814cd] user: bernd branch: trunk, size: 10521
00:23
Sort by filename only, ignore hash file: [0f82879e24] check-in: [3569642a18] user: bernd branch: trunk, size: 10311
2016-06-28
23:47
Factor compute-diff for readability file: [7f83bdc227] check-in: [41ce25947e] user: bernd branch: trunk, size: 10269
23:35
Factor compute-diff for readability file: [e78dceb5dd] check-in: [c973050078] user: bernd branch: trunk, size: 10268
23:28
Make patches invariant of file orders file: [265f74220a] check-in: [abb8f2d8fd] user: bernd branch: trunk, size: 10105
2016-06-27
00:39
Colored diff print file: [fa9e11eff2] check-in: [c731649cd8] user: bernd branch: trunk, size: 10436
2016-06-26
13:55
A bit refactoring file: [929ee615ce] check-in: [53cd1e3184] user: bernd branch: trunk, size: 10426
13:38
Add snapshot command file: [fb70b78251] check-in: [a7d1c80836] user: bernd branch: trunk, size: 10396
13:30
apply a patch only up to the currrent revision file: [955eccd407] check-in: [64e1431b1b] user: bernd branch: trunk, size: 9919
00:42
Try to clean up mess created during refactoring file: [0c984cfb12] check-in: [a6638bd7b0] user: bernd branch: trunk, size: 10432
00:07
Add snapshot command file: [c1cbeedef7] check-in: [7f5c396620] user: bernd branch: trunk, size: 10277
2016-06-25
23:44
apply a patch only up to the currrent revision file: [51e782ee1a] check-in: [c6467bac9f] user: bernd branch: trunk, size: 9927
23:16
move some things around file: [e3bca9e447] check-in: [404eaa552e] user: bernd branch: trunk, size: 9872
00:48
Make checkins deterministic file: [e559dc484b] check-in: [d8e92395ad] user: bernd branch: trunk, size: 9754
2016-06-24
21:42
#offs works for empty hash file: [ba18683103] check-in: [b39dbb3b15] user: bernd branch: trunk, size: 9764
2016-06-23
01:59
Bump revision file: [ba8bcc270a] check-in: [4ef35cad75] user: bernd branch: trunk, size: 9578
2016-06-22
01:24
Add symbolic link tested file: [082df183ab] check-in: [42d904c06a] user: bernd branch: trunk, size: 9529
00:48
Automated test for DVCS file: [7187743c74] check-in: [26b42d84f8] user: bernd branch: trunk, size: 9260
2016-06-21
14:43
Checkin more than one file file: [38bc0bc609] check-in: [51eacf49c9] user: bernd branch: trunk, size: 9068
01:38
Make first checkin work again file: [ce185d76f6] check-in: [62894aaaff] user: bernd branch: trunk, size: 8250
01:09
more work on dvcs file: [3f657ed9dc] check-in: [617338995a] user: bernd branch: trunk, size: 8089
2016-06-20
01:39
DVCS first checkin... file: [add415ac50] check-in: [250649bd10] user: bernd branch: trunk, size: 7746
2016-06-19
01:33
Stubs for DVCS commands file: [6f2f55188c] check-in: [39767c34ea] user: bernd branch: trunk, size: 3863
2016-06-18
01:49
some changes to DVCS file: [974500b952] check-in: [006464279e] user: bernd branch: trunk, size: 3411
2016-06-17
23:49
Added: Initial checkin of net2o DVCS (untested, incomplete) file: [c4cb5559a9] check-in: [c46e1f4c80] user: bernd branch: trunk, size: 3151